If you're looking for the best game on Wednesday night, you may not need to look further than the Winnipeg Jets visiting the Colorado Avalanche. These two teams have a bitter rivalry dating back to the final games of last season, and they are currently battling for playoff positioning in the Central Division. It'll be the fourth matchup between these teams, each grabbing a victory at home this season. The Avalanche won 5-2 on New Year's Eve, while the Jets had a 1-0 win earlier in the season and a 3-0 shutout victory a little over a week ago. Why the Jets Could Cover the Spread/Win

Winnipeg is searching for a victory after back-to-back losses as heavy favorites against the Utah Hockey Club and Calgary Flames. It has been an issue that plagued the Jets for years, where they have a good stretch but then ruin it by going through an even poorer collapse. After the rest of the group struggled, the Jets had the chance to run away with the Central Division, but they are now 4-4-2 over their last ten. The Jets are still five points up in second place, which shows how much of a missed opportunity it was. However, a win over the Avalanche would be massive in righting the ship.

The Jets may have collapsed against the Avalanche in last year's playoff series, but they have plenty of success against them in the regular season. Connor Hellebuyck will need to figure out his playoff issues, but his success against the Avalanche in the regular season is approaching historical levels. He recorded a 7-0 shutout victory over the Avalanche in their last 2023-24 regular-season meeting. He collapsed in the playoffs with five or more goals allowed in all five games. However, earlier this season, he bounced back with a 1-0 shutout victory. The Jets put Eric Comrie in the net for the 5-2 New Year's Eve loss, but Hellebuyck returned on January 11 and posted another shutout. Hellebuyck hasn't allowed a goal in three consecutive regular-season games against Colorado.
